What is Glutathione?

Glutathione is often referred to as the body’s “master antioxidant.” It is a small protein made up of three amino acids: cysteine, glutamate, and glycine. Found in every cell, especially in the liver, glutathione plays a multifaceted role in cellular health and function. It is vital in protecting against oxidative stress, which can lead to cellular damage and a host of chronic diseases.

The Structure and Function of Glutathione

The unique structure of glutathione allows it to perform its functions effectively. In its reduced form (GSH), it acts as an antioxidant, neutralizing free radicals and reactive oxygen species (ROS). In contrast, when it binds to toxins, it becomes oxidized (GSSG), which helps facilitate their excretion from the body.

One of glutathione's primary roles is in detoxification. It assists in converting fat-soluble toxins into water-soluble forms, making them easier for the body to eliminate. This process occurs chiefly in the liver, where glutathione conjugates with harmful substances through a process called phase II detoxification.

Why is Glutathione Important for Detoxification?

Glutathione is essential for detoxification for several reasons:

  • Antioxidant Protection: Glutathione protects cells from oxidative damage caused by free radicals, which can result from environmental toxins, poor diet, and stress.
  • Detoxification: It binds to toxins and heavy metals, transforming them into less harmful substances that can be excreted via urine or bile.
  • Regeneration of Other Antioxidants: Glutathione supports the regeneration of other antioxidants, such as vitamins C and E, enhancing their protective effects.
  • Cellular Maintenance: It plays a critical role in maintaining mitochondrial health, which is necessary for energy production and overall cellular function.

Given these roles, it becomes clear that maintaining optimal glutathione levels is vital for our health, especially in an era where we are constantly exposed to various environmental toxins.

The Science Behind Glutathione Detoxification

How Does Glutathione Detoxify the Body?

Glutathione detoxification occurs primarily through two key pathways: direct neutralization of toxins and conjugation with harmful substances.

  1. Direct Neutralization: Glutathione can directly neutralize free radicals and reactive oxygen species, effectively preventing cellular damage.
  2. Conjugation: In this process, glutathione binds to harmful compounds—such as heavy metals, pollutants, and medications—making them more water-soluble. This transformation facilitates their elimination from the body.

The Role of Glutathione-S-Transferases (GST)

The detoxification process is enhanced by a group of enzymes known as glutathione-S-transferases (GST). These enzymes accelerate the conjugation process, allowing glutathione to bind more efficiently with toxins. Individuals with genetic variations that affect GST activity may be more susceptible to the harmful effects of toxins due to reduced detoxification capability.

Glutathione Levels and Health

Research has shown that adequate levels of glutathione are associated with various aspects of health. Low glutathione levels have been linked to chronic illnesses, including neurodegenerative diseases, cardiovascular diseases, and metabolic disorders. Conversely, higher glutathione levels correlate with improved health outcomes and longevity.

As we age, our bodies’ ability to produce glutathione diminishes, making it crucial to find ways to support and enhance its production.

1. Dietary Sources of Glutathione

Incorporating foods rich in sulfur can significantly enhance your body’s production of glutathione. Foods to consider include:

  • Cruciferous vegetables: Broccoli, Brussels sprouts, kale, and cauliflower are excellent sources.
  • Allium vegetables: Garlic and onions are not only flavorful but also beneficial for glutathione production.
  • Protein sources: Foods like lean meats, fish, and eggs provide the amino acids necessary for glutathione synthesis.

2. Regular Physical Activity

Physical activity is not only essential for cardiovascular health but also plays a role in enhancing antioxidant defenses, including glutathione. Aim for a balanced exercise routine that incorporates aerobic workouts, strength training, and flexibility exercises.

3. Stress Management

Chronic stress can deplete your body’s antioxidant defenses, including glutathione. Incorporating practices like mindfulness, meditation, and adequate sleep can help manage stress levels, supporting overall antioxidant balance.
